Shipowners should use pandemic downtime to retrofit, advises Wärtsilä

With most retrofits requiring docking, the pandemic offers an economically sound opportunity to upgrade old ships into leaner vessels for the future, it said.

Maritime technology group Wärtsilä on Friday (18 December) said the coronavirus crisis has seen different segments in the maritime industry retrofitting their vessels with more efficient and clean technologies.

While some shipowners struggle to maintain operations and are furloughing vessels, others are using the downtime to prepare their fleets to meet the IMO’s regulatory targets aimed at reducing greenhouse gas emissions, it noted.

With half of Wärtsilä’s retrofits requiring docking or a period of out-of-service, the unprecedented crisis has offered an economically sound opportunity to upgrade and transform old ships into leaner and cleaner vessels fit for the future.

Wärtsilä outlined the following reasons why shipowners should seize the pandemic-related downtime to retrofit their vessels to be ready for future environmental regulations:

A cost-competitive investment

“The IMO emission targets for 2030 and 2050 have not changed because of the pandemic. If it was challenging before, now it is even more so for our customers because of a strong volatility in the market. However, all shipowners still face those fixed deadlines,” states Giulio Tirelli, Director of Business Development at Wärtsilä Marine Power.

For specific, cost-sensitive markets, like the merchant one, the recent pandemic economic crisis put even stronger pressure on exploring upgrade solutions which should be, at the same time, cost competitive and significantly improve the emissions profile, Tirelli adds.

“The latest rules and regulations put pressure on the bulker segment. For such a standardized segment, where the attention to the cost profile is at the highest levels in the marine industry, it is of utmost importance to find a cost-competitive investment that drives the emission-limit achievement. A few months before the pandemic, we signed a contract to introduce the marine sector’s first hybrid installation for a bulk carrier, a solution which is capable of positively influencing both aspects,” highlights Tirelli.

The innovative retrofit is being installed on the M/V ‘Paolo Topic’ (link) and will see solar panels installed on the weather deck for the first time in the bulk carrier industry. “It offers benefits on emissions and an economically sound investment with a good payback time. So far, the pandemic has been slowing down the delivery of this project, which will happen during the next few months,” he notes.

Research and pilot green tech

There are many fleet owners seeking to meet the new regulations and are trying to find out which technologies will help them to be more competitive with their customers, while at the same time conserving cash. “We are seeing a lot of interest related to efficiency and emissions improvements,” says Sean Carey, Director of Project Sales at Wärtsilä North America, who adds that interest is generally related to vessel electrification, hybridisation, use of new greener fuels, as well as upgrades to engines and propulsion systems.

When asked whether any segment has been particularly active, he adds to Tirelli’s comments about bulkers and container vessels needing to prepare for the new emissions targets. “It’s challenging for them to find ‘easy wins’ to install on their vessels. We’ve been working with that market to dream up the next things we can do,” answers Carey.

Since the obstacle for most segments this year has been cost, Carey advises economically cautious shipowners to use the time to research and pilot what could be done in the future. “Now is a good moment to work with green technology companies, like Wärtsilä, to discuss what can be done to ensure that the coming emissions challenges can be met. We can help them be more efficient, with greener technologies and help them to win with their customers,” he says.

Effectiveness and economic soundness

While the IMO’s 2030 and 2050 targets relate to CO2 emissions, the global shipping regulator has also introduced a new upper limit on the sulphur oxide (SOx) content of ships’ fuel oil at the start of the year. Known as IMO 2020, the reduced limit is mandatory for all vessels operating outside certain designated areas.

Scrubbers are a common after-treatment method to reduce SOx emissions, although Tirelli adds that eliminating it at the source is another approach to meeting the sulphur cap. “Either you switch to low-carbon fuels, like switching from diesel to liquefied natural gas (LNG), or you can increase your efficiency by reducing the need for energy from the vessel,” he advises.

“We are going in the direction of fuel flexibility, with the utilisation of non-traditional fuels, like LNG and ammonia. However, the other big factor in reaching the CO2 targets is increasing efficiency. How do you do that? You act on technologies, like hybridisation or reducing hull resistance by applying an air lubrication system, which involves creating a sheet of air to decrease drag,” explains Tirelli.

Singapore: High Court to hear Norvic Shipping Asia winding up application on 31 July

Application for the winding up of Norvic Shipping Asia Pte Ltd was filed by Netherlands-registered Mur Shipping BV on 8 April, according to Government Gazette notice.

An application for the winding up of Norvic Shipping Asia Pte Ltd was filed by Netherlands-registered Mur Shipping BV on 8 April, according to a Tuesday (21 July) notice on the Government Gazette.

It noted the winding up application is directed to be heard before the Judge sitting in the General Division of the High Court at 10am on 31 July.

Any creditor or contributory of the company desiring to support or oppose the making of an order on the winding up application may appear at the time of hearing by himself or his counsel for that purpose.

A copy of the winding up application will be furnished to any creditor or contributory of the company requiring the copy of the winding up application by the solicitors of the applicant’s, Oon & Bazul LLC, on payment of the regulated charge for the same.

World Fuel and partners complete first green methanol bunkering of car carrier in Shanghai

Operation involved the delivery of approximately 2,800 MT of green methanol to “Arctic Tern” via a ship-to-ship transfer using SIPG Energy’s dedicated methanol bunkering vessel “M/V Hai Gang Zhi Yuan”.

Marine fuel provider World Fuel on Tuesday (21 July) said it successfully completed the first green methanol bunkering of M/V Arctic Tern, with EUKOR Car Carriers and SIPG Energy at the Port of Shanghai. 

Arctic Tern is the first vessel in the new Shaper Class series of car carriers. 

The operation involved the delivery of approximately 2,800 MT of green methanol to Arctic Tern via a ship-to-ship transfer using SIPG Energy’s dedicated methanol bunkering vessel M/V Hai Gang Zhi Yuan, the largest vessel of its kind in operation. 

The bunkering operation was carried out at Haitong Terminal, Waigaoqiao Port Area, Shanghai Port, with cargo handling operations conducted simultaneously during bunkering.

This marks EUKOR Car Carriers’ first green methanol operation and the first time Arctic Tern has bunkered methanol since its delivery on 9 July. The operation marked the first bunkering at Shanghai Port of green methanol produced locally in Shanghai for an international PCTC operator. 

It also demonstrated the city’s integrated green methanol value chain, spanning local production, storage and bunkering, and established a replicable “Shanghai Model” for green methanol supply.

World Fuel arranged the supply and delivery of the fuel on behalf of EUKOR Car Carriers, working with SIPG Energy as the physical supplier at the Port of Shanghai.

The green methanol supplied was produced from municipal solid waste, ISCC-EU certified, and had a carbon intensity value below 25 gCO₂e/MJ.

Arctic Tern is the first of fourteen Shaper Class vessels ordered by Wallenius Wilhelmsen. With a capacity of 9,300 car equivalent units and methanol dual-fuel capability, the vessel will be operated by EUKOR Car Carriers, jointly owned by Wallenius Wilhelmsen and Hyundai Motor Group. Following her first green methanol bunkering, Arctic Tern will continue her maiden voyage from Asia to Europe.

Xavier Leroi, COO Shipping Services at Wallenius Wilhelmsen and CEO of EUKOR Car Carriers, said: “Completing Arctic Tern’s first green methanol bunkering shortly after delivery is a significant milestone towards our decarbonisation ambition for both EUKOR Car Carriers and Wallenius Wilhelmsen. It demonstrates how investments in next-generation vessel technology and fuel flexibility are being translated into real-world operations. 

“This achievement reflects the strong collaboration between all parties involved. Together, we have shown how partnerships across the maritime value chain can help make lower-emission fuels available and operationally viable at scale.”

Mark Tamsitt, SVP Global Marine Sales at World Fuel, said, “The first bunkering event with a new fuel is a significant moment for any shipowner, and our role is to make it as seamless as possible. By connecting EUKOR Car Carriers with SIPG Energy’s proven green methanol capability at the Port of Shanghai, we were able to deliver on reliable supply, fuel quality, and safe processes. As more of our customers bring methanol dual-fuel tonnage into service, we are committed to being the partner that makes these kinds of operations routine.”

Mr. Zhang Da, General Manager of SIPG Energy, said, “Welcoming Arctic Tern to the Port of Shanghai for her first green methanol bunkering demonstrates the strength and maturity of our supply capability. Building on our well-established methanol ship-to-ship bunkering services for container vessels, we have already extended such services to pure car and truck carriers (PCTCs). This bunkering sets a new record for the largest single SIMOPs green methanol bunkering for PCTCs in China, marking another step in building Shanghai’s position as a global green energy hub for international shipping.”

This operation follows Wallenius Wilhelmsen’s announcement on 9 July that Arctic Tern would complete her first methanol bunkering shortly after delivery. The vessel entered service on routes between Asia and Europe immediately following handover from China Merchants Jinling Shipyard in Nanjing.

HPA and MB Energy develop safety concept for STS ammonia bunkering

HPA says the Port of Hamburg will become “bunker ready” for ammonia, laying the groundwork for safe and reliable ammonia bunkering in the future.

The Hamburg Port Authority (HPA) and integrated energy company MB Energy on Tuesday (21 July) said they have completed a comprehensive risk analysis and developed a dedicated safety concept for ship-to-ship ammonia bunkering.

MB Energy said the analysis lays the groundwork for the safe introduction of ammonia as a future marine fuel.

“With our planned ammonia import terminal in Hamburg-Blumensand, MB Energy intends to provide the reliable land side supply infrastructure needed to support this transition across northern German ports,” it said in a social media post. 

Mabanaft Group was renamed to MB Energy last year and merged over 50 existing brands under one identity. 

Separately, HPA said the Port of Hamburg will become “bunker ready” for ammonia, laying the groundwork for safe and reliable ammonia bunkering in the future.

“The focus is in particular on container ships, cruise ships as well as RoRo and ConRo (Container/RoRo) ships,” it said. 

“We expect ammonia to establish itself as an alternative marine marine fuel in the coming years. With our preparatory work, we are already creating the conditions to welcome the first ammonia-powered ships in Hamburg and to bunker them safely.:

HPA added that the import terminal for ammonia planned by MB Energy from 2029 will make a decisive contribution to ensuring the reliable availability of ammonia as a bunker fuel in northern German ports in the long term. 

“The use of an ammonia bunker barge is considered a possible addition to the landside infrastructure to enable ship bunkering in the port and beyond in the future,” it said.
